一、B5基础数学概述
B5基础数学通常指的是小学五年级的数学内容,这一阶段的学生正处于数学学习的过渡期,从简单的算术运算向代数和几何初步知识过渡。B5基础数学主要包括以下几个方面:
- 数的认识和运算:包括整数、小数、分数的认识和运算。
- 代数初步:简单的方程、不等式等。
- 几何初步:平面图形的认识、测量和计算。
- 统计与概率:简单的数据收集、整理和分析。
二、B5基础数学题目解析
1. 数的认识和运算
题目示例:计算 ( 123 + 456 )
解析:这是一个简单的整数加法题目。首先,将两个数按照数位对齐,然后从个位开始逐位相加。如果某一位的和大于等于10,则需要进位。
代码示例:
def add_numbers(num1, num2):
result = 0
carry = 0
while num1 > 0 or num2 > 0:
sum_digit = (num1 % 10) + (num2 % 10) + carry
result = result * 10 + sum_digit
carry = sum_digit // 10
num1 //= 10
num2 //= 10
return result
# 测试
print(add_numbers(123, 456)) # 输出:579
2. 代数初步
题目示例:解方程 ( 2x + 3 = 11 )
解析:这是一个一元一次方程。首先,将方程中的常数项移到等式右边,然后除以系数得到未知数的值。
代码示例:
def solve_equation(equation):
# 这里简化处理,只考虑形如 "ax + b = c" 的方程
a, b, c = map(int, equation.replace('x', '').split())
return (c - b) / a
# 测试
print(solve_equation("2x + 3 = 11")) # 输出:4
3. 几何初步
题目示例:计算正方形的面积,边长为5厘米。
解析:正方形的面积计算公式为 ( S = a^2 ),其中 ( a ) 为边长。
代码示例:
def calculate_square_area(side_length):
return side_length ** 2
# 测试
print(calculate_square_area(5)) # 输出:25
4. 统计与概率
题目示例:从一副52张的扑克牌中随机抽取一张,求抽到红桃的概率。
解析:一副扑克牌中有13张红桃牌,总共有52张牌,所以抽到红桃的概率为 ( \frac{13}{52} = \frac{1}{4} )。
三、B5基础数学练习攻略
- 基础知识巩固:通过大量的练习来巩固基础知识,如数的运算、几何图形的识别等。
- 解题技巧培养:通过解决不同类型的题目,培养解题技巧,如代数方程的解法、几何问题的计算方法等。
- 思维训练:通过逻辑推理、空间想象等训练,提高数学思维能力。
- 定期复习:定期复习所学知识,巩固记忆,避免遗忘。
通过以上方法,小学生可以有效地掌握B5基础数学知识,为后续的数学学习打下坚实的基础。
